In 2009, cuts, broken bones, contusions and trauma injuries … Webb“Broken limbs are a reason to go the ER. If the pain is severe, or if the limb is not straight, or accompanied by an open wound, that is an appropriate ER visit. Webb19 sep. 2024 · If you go to the ER because your child has ingested a particular medicine or household product, bring the container of whatever was ingested. That will help the doctors understand what kind of treatment is needed. If your child swallowed an object, bring an example of that object, if possible.
